The President of Al-Mustaqbal University, Prof. Dr. Hassan Shaker Majdi, received, in the presence of members of the University Council, Prof. Dr. Mushtaq Talib Al-Khafaji, Head of the Iraqi Academics Syndicate – Babil Branch, in a meeting that addressed ways to strengthen joint cooperation between the two sides and support the academic and educational process in Babil Governorate.
During the visit, Prof. Dr. Mushtaq Talib Al-Khafaji extended his congratulations and best wishes to the University Presidency and Council on the occasion of Al-Mustaqbal University receiving a grant under the Erasmus+ Program. He commended the university's scientific and academic achievements and its distinguished presence at both the national and international levels.
The meeting also addressed prospects for cooperation between Al-Mustaqbal University and the Iraqi Academics Syndicate, as well as mechanisms for developing the partnership between the two institutions, particularly through appointing Syndicate representatives in the university's colleges and facilities; announcing employment opportunities available to holders of higher academic degrees through the Syndicate; and reaffirming the continuation of cooperation and partnership in ways that support academic staff, enhance their professional opportunities, and contribute to advancing education in Babil Governorate.
